TV Jahn Hiesfeld
German sports club From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
The Turnverein Jahn Hiesfeld e.V. is a German sports club in Dinslaken.
In addition to association football, handball, hockey, tennis, athletics, swimming, volleyball, and taekwondo, various recreational sports and gymnastics courses are also offered.

History
TV Jahn Hiesfeld was founded on 14 October 1906, but it was only in 1945 when it created the football department. The club is so far one of the largest in the Lower Rhine.
The club currently plays in the tier five Oberliga Niederrhein.
